Why is mt Fujiyama famous?

Mount Fuji is famous for its iconic symmetrical cone shape, making it one of the most recognizable symbols of Japan. It is also the highest mountain in Japan and holds cultural and spiritual significance in Japanese society. Additionally, Mount Fuji is a popular subject in traditional Japanese arts, such as woodblock prints and poetry.


What is Ol Doinyo Lengai?

Ol Doinyo Lengai is an active volcano located in Tanzania. It is known for its unique lava composition that is rich in sodium carbonate minerals, giving it a dark color and making it cooler in temperature compared to other lavas. The Maasai people consider it a sacred mountain.


Where is mount ontake?

Mount Ontake is located on the border of Nagano and Gifu Prefectures in Japan. It is an active stratovolcano and the second-highest mountain in the Japanese Alps, standing at 3,067 meters (10,362 feet). The mountain is a popular destination for hiking and is also considered a sacred site in Japanese culture.

What mountain in japan is concidered sacred by shintos?

Mount Fuji is considered sacred by Shinto practitioners in Japan. It is not only the highest peak in the country but also a symbol of beauty and spiritual significance. Many pilgrims and visitors ascend the mountain to pay their respects, and it is often depicted in art and literature as a representation of Japanese culture and spirituality.

What is mt fugi?

Mount Fuji is an iconic and active stratovolcano located in Japan, standing at 3,776 meters (12,389 feet) tall. It is the highest peak in Japan and is considered a sacred mountain by the Japanese people. It is a popular tourist destination and a symbol of Japan.


Is there any legend or story about Paricutin volcano?

Yes, Paricutin volcano in Mexico is known for its rapid formation in 1943, when it grew from a cornfield in just one year. There are no specific legends associated with Paricutin, but local indigenous communities consider the volcano to be sacred and it holds cultural significance for them.
